Creston to Almira is 20.7 miles and takes about 27 minutes via Sunset Highway, with a fuel budget near $4 and enough daylight to finish in a day. This short drive stays within Washington and the Pacific Coast region, offering a straightforward connection between two local points. Given its brief duration, it's an ideal option for a quick trip when you need to get from one place to the other efficiently. Expect a local feel throughout, making it easy to navigate without the complexity of major interstate travel. It's a practical choice for a simple, direct journey.

This route is characterized as a 'turn-heavy local drive,' meaning you'll be navigating through towns and making frequent turns rather than cruising on an open highway. With a 0% highway share, you'll experience the road at a more local pace. The longest uninterrupted stretch you'll encounter is 18.5 miles on Sunset Highway, providing a brief period of consistent travel before you transition back to more varied road conditions. Prepare for a driving experience that keeps you engaged with the immediate surroundings, rather than a long, monotonous stretch.
Expect a hands-on drive with frequent turns and local roads rather than long highway stretches. Navigation is very simple - set it and forget it for most of the drive. The trickiest moment comes around 20.6 miles in near North 3rd Street.
